Year 1985. Dimitri was born in a small Siberian village called Chabary. In the same year, version 1.0 of Windows was introduced and Boris Becker, only 17 years old, won the tennis final at Wimbledon. As a native of Bielefeld and a child of the 90s, influenced by BumBum ice cream, Wu-Tang Clan and Chancellor phrases like ‚What matters is what comes out the back‘, he is working as a freelance photographer with a focus on portraits, life & product throughout Germany. After graduating from the Lazi Academy near Stuttgart, Dusseldorf became his new home. Today he lives with his family in the south of Germany, in Augsburg.
